Description
Magnetic resonance imaging is a non-invasive imaging method that offers high-resolution, high quality in vivo visualization for medical diagnostics. Magnetic nanoparticles (NPs) containing Mn 2+ offer an attractive alternative to Gd-based molecular contrast agents for T 1 MRI. In this work, we show that highly anisotropic MnO NPs can be generated from a single precursor using simple synthetic protocols. These anisotropic morphologies offer better contrast augmentation when compared to spherical MnO NPs of similar sizes.
